The analog color scheme uses colors that are directly adjacent to each other in the color wheel. They usually fit together well and result in a calm and comfortable design.

The following analogous shades match the #D5E3D0 shade: #DEE2CF, #D9E2CF, #D4E2CF, #CFE2CF and #CFE2D4

Analog color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and pleasant to the eye. It is important that they have enough contrast. Choose one color to dominate and a second to support. The third color is used (together with black, white or grey) as an accent

A triadic color scheme uses colors evenly spaced around the color wheel. Triadic color harmonies are usually quite vivid, even if pale or unsaturated colors are used.

The following triaden shades match the #D5E3D0 shade: #D5E3D0, #CFD4E2 and #E2CFD4

The colors should be well chosen to achieve triadic harmony. Let one color dominate and use the other two as accent colors.

The rectangular or tetradish color scheme uses four colors arranged in two complementary pairs. This rich color scheme offers many variation possibilities.

The following tetraden shades match the #D5E3D0 shade: #D5E3D0, #CFE2E1, #DDCFE2 and #E2CFD0

It works best if you let one of these colors dominate. You should also p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design

The square color scheme is similar to the rectangular color scheme, with all four colors evenly distributed around the color circle. The square color scheme works best when one color dominates.

The following squaren shades match the #D5E3D0 shade: #D5E3D0, #CFDEE2, #DDCFE2 and #E2D4CF

Again, p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design.
